Working as a Health Care Assistant at Practice Plus Group Ophthalmology, you’ll provide support to the nursing staff and other members of the multidisciplinary team to ensure the delivery of a high standard of care to patients in a safe and caring environment. This will involve working with our Ophthalmic Nurses in outpatients and theatre. Above all, you have a natural ability to help make the lives of others more fulfilling and want to work in an environment where the work can be hard, but also fun and rewarding.
Main duties of the job:
- Welcoming visitors to the service in a pleasant efficient manner ensuring the appropriate person is notified of their arrival.
- Dealing with enquiries in a helpful and courteous manner, being aware of the need to maintain confidentiality at all times.
- Demonstrate competence in the accurate recording of routine clinical observations.
- Carrying out clinical skills relevant to the unit.
- Assisting the clinical team with data entry, filling and maintenance of accurate documentation of care.
- Ensuring treatment rooms/areas are adequately stocked, tidy and fit for purpose.
- Adhering to appropriate infection control procedures.
- Participating fully as a team member sharing knowledge and information and therefore promoting a cohesive team.
- Accurately record up to date information on records ensuring that the department is promptly informed of any changes.
- Participating in the stock control and ordering of consumables within the clinical areas.

How to prepare for a job interview at Practice Plus Group
✨Know Your Role Inside Out
Before the interview, make sure you thoroughly understand the responsibilities of a Healthcare Assistant in Ophthalmology. Familiarise yourself with the specific duties mentioned in the job description, like supporting nursing staff and maintaining patient confidentiality. This will help you demonstrate your knowledge and enthusiasm for the role.
✨Showcase Your Team Spirit
Since teamwork is crucial in this position, be prepared to share examples of how you've successfully worked as part of a team in the past. Highlight any experiences where you collaborated with others to improve patient care or streamline processes. This will show that you value collaboration and can contribute positively to the multidisciplinary team.
✨Prepare for Clinical Scenarios
Expect questions related to clinical skills and patient care. Brush up on your knowledge of routine clinical observations and infection control procedures. You might be asked how you would handle specific situations, so think through your responses and be ready to discuss your approach to patient care and safety.
